Determining Sprinkler System Issues
Have you observed completely dry patches in your yard or water pooling in unanticipated areas? These signs usually suggest underlying concerns in your automatic sprinkler. Begin by examining your sprinkler heads; dirt or particles may be obstructing them, stopping correct water circulation. If some areas show up completely dry while others are soaked, you may have a damaged line or an incorrectly adjusted head.
Following, pay attention closely. A hissing noise can signify a leak, while an uncommon boost in your water bill may suggest a hidden issue. Check the shutoffs also; they can break in time, bring about inconsistent water circulation.
By determining these troubles early, you can conserve water and assure your grass obtains the care it requires. Don't wait; address these issues to keep your sprinkler system running smoothly.
Typical Sprinkler Head Issues
Sprinkler heads can face a selection of common issues that impact their efficiency. One constant issue is clogging, which occurs when particles, dirt, or mineral build-up blocks the nozzle. To repair this, you can get rid of the head and clean it extensively. Another problem is improper placement; heads might get knocked out of setting, bring about unequal watering. You can readjust them back to their proper angles to guarantee proper coverage. Furthermore, cracked or broken heads can cause leakages and reduced stress. Replace the head immediately if you spot any damages. Occasionally, the pop-up device can malfunction, creating the head to remain stuck. In such situations, check for any particles or damage in the system. Regular maintenance and inspections can aid you catch these concerns early, keeping your lawn sprinkler system running smoothly and effectively.

Determine the Leak Source
Have you ever questioned just how to identify the source of a leakage in your lawn sprinkler? Look for damp spots in your backyard or locations where water pools. These are commonly indications of difficulty. Next, check your sprinkler heads; they can end up being broken or harmed, causing leaks. Turn on the system and observe any kind of uncommon spray patterns or too much water flow. It's also clever to inspect the visible pipelines for splits or deterioration. If you've obtained a buried system, pay attention carefully for hissing noises or look for dirt erosion. Do not neglect to inspect valve connections, as loosened fittings can develop leaks too. Identifying the leakage source here is the essential initial step in repairing your lawn sprinkler efficiently.

Preserving Your Sprinkler System for Longevity
To assure your automatic sprinkler lasts for several years, it's crucial to carry out regular upkeep. Beginning by checking your system regularly for leakages or busted parts. Also a tiny leak can drainage and enhance your costs. Change the spray heads to verify they're targeting your yard and not the walkway.
Next, clean the nozzles and filters to protect against clogs that can interfere with water circulation. You should additionally inspect for any blockages, like dirt or debris, that might block water from reaching your plants.
Don't fail to remember to readjust your watering schedule seasonally; this maintains your landscape healthy and balanced without overwatering. Furthermore, consider winterizing your system if you live in colder climates to avoid cold damages.
When to Call a Professional for Assistance
Although you may take care of routine upkeep on your automatic sprinkler, certain problems need professional expertise. If you see relentless water merging, unusual spikes in your water costs, or if your system isn't operating after basic troubleshooting, it's time to call a pro. Specialists can swiftly detect complex issues like electric mistakes or issues with the mainline.
An additional indicator to look for assistance is if you're planning an extensive renovation or landscaping job that includes your lawn sprinkler. They can ensure your system is properly readjusted or relocated.
Don't neglect security problems either; collaborating with high-pressure systems can be dangerous without appropriate training.

How Frequently Should I Inspect My Lawn Sprinkler System?
You should evaluate your sprinkler system at the very least twice a year, preferably in spring and loss. Routine checks aid identify leaks, clogs, or busted components, ensuring your system functions successfully and keeps your landscape healthy and balanced.
Can I Winterize My Lawn Sprinkler Myself?
Yes, you can get more info winterize your lawn sprinkler on your own. Just drain pipes the pipelines, blow out the lines with an air compressor, and protect exposed parts. It's a straightforward process that'll secure your system from freezing damage.
What Devices Do I Need for Sprinkler Repair Works?
For lawn sprinkler repairs, you'll need a couple of crucial tools: a wrench, pliers, a screwdriver collection, Teflon tape, and an energy blade. Having these available makes taking care of leakages or replacing components a lot easier.
